Environmental Notice
The packaging material used is recyclable. We recommend that you separate plastic, paper and cardboard and give them to recycling agents. To help preserve the environment, the refrigerant used in this product is R134a (Hydrofluorocarbon - HFC), which does not affect the ozone layer and has little impact on the greenhouse effect. According to WEEE (Waste of Electrical and Electronic Equipment) guidelines, waste from electrical and electronic devices should be collected separately. If you need to remove of this appliance in the future, do not throw it away with the rest of your domestic garbage. Instead, please take the appliance to the nearest WEEE collecting agents, where available.

Attention
Do not try to install or turn on the unit without having read the indicated safety precautions in this manual.
The dispenser heats water to a temperature of 90^ C. It can cause severe scalding. Please operate it carefully.
In case of damage, please contact an authorized technical service agent.
Do not disassemble the electrical parts of this appliance. Any repairs done by an unauthorized person may cause serious injuries or properties incident.
The adult should supervise the children in order to make sure the children can not play with the appliance.
The appliance is not intended for use by persons(including children) with reduced physical, sensory or mental capabilities, or lack of experience and knowledge, unless they have been given supervision or instruction concerning use of the appliance by a person responsible for their safety.
This appliance is intended to be household used only.
If the power cord is damaged, it must be replaced by a special cord or assembly available from the manufacturer or its service agent.
To avoid danger of suffocation, keep plastic bag away from babies and children. Keep ventilation openings, in the appliance enclosure or in the built-in structure, clear of obstruction.
Do not use mechanical devices or other means to accelerate the defrosting process, other than those recommended by the manufacturer.
Water dispenser information
- This unit is designed for drinkable water only. Put bottles as specified inside the cabinet before using.
- This unit should be used in an environment with temperatures ranging from 10°C to 43°C with a relative humidity not higher than 90%. (with cooling cabinet model not higher than 75%)
- The dispenser can satisfy the need for hot water, cold water, room temperature water and water as a mixture of the cold water and room temperature water.
- With the adoption of distinctive thermal isolation technology, this unit can minimize thermal exchange between hot, room temperature and cold water.
- Do not store explosive substances such as aerosol cans with a flammable propellant in this appliance.
- Regional restrictions The heating method of machine can be only used in the lower than 1500m elevations.
Precautions
For children
- Destroy the carton, plastic bag and other packing materials after the dispenser is unpacked. Children might use them for play.
- Children require supervision when using the dispenser.
- Recommend to install the anti-tilt bracket at the back side of this water dispenser to prevent the dispenser from falling down which could cause injury.(Fig. 6)
For the user/installer
- Plug the water dispenser directly into the socket. The unit requires proper grounding and the correct voltage (as technical information specified on page 13 of this manual).(Fig. 1)
- An appropriate length of power-supply cord is provided to reduce the risks of becoming entangled in, or tripping over a longer cord.
- Connect the plug firmly.
- Do not use an extension cord or plug adaptor.(Fig.2)
- Choose a place that is near a grounded electrical socket. Keep the dispenser at least 20cm away from walls and other appliances and furniture on all 4 sides.
- Do not place the water dispenser sitting over the power cord.

Machine Installation
Installing the floor Bracket kit(Fig.6)
- Use 13 mm screw to fix the fixing bracket on the side of base pan.(for EQALF01TXSP on the middle of base pan)
- Drill out a screw hole(6 mm) on the floor.
- Insert a screw anchor (wall plug) into the drilled hole.
- Move water dispenser, Align fixing bracket hole with screw hole of the floor.
- Put the 25mm screw into the screw hole of fixing bracket.
- Tighten the screw.

Using your water dispenser
- Tear the label from the bottle mouth.
- Make sure not plug into a socket, then insert 3 or 5 gallon water bottle over the unit, and gently let the neck of the bottle slide into the funnel, making sure the spill proof cap slide down into the prong.
- Push hot water button until water poured out, then insert the plug into a socket the power indicator will be on, then turn on the heating/cooling switch, the heating/cooling indicator will be on.

natural_image
Illustration of an electric shock plug inserted into a wall socket, enclosed in a circular frame (no text or symbols)Fig. 7
NOTICE:
To avoid damage to the unit, do not plug the power cord or turn on the heating switch until the water can flow out from the hot water spout when the hot water button be activated.
- Indicators light up accordingly once the heating and cooling switch is turned on and working properly.
- After water is used up turn off heating/cooling switch and unplug the power cord from socket. Then take out the used bottle, follow step 1 to 3 to connect the new water bottle.
- Never turn on the heating/cooling switch before plugging the power cord to the socket.

Cleaning and maintenance
Note: Unplug the unit before cleaning.
- The unit has been factory disinfected. However, it is advisable to clean the dispenser prior to initial use.
- Follow the step 1-4 of "using your water dispenser" on page 7.
- When cleaning and draining the unit:
a) Make sure that the heating/cooling switch is in the "0"(Off) position.
b) Unplug the water dispenser from the socket.

c) Dispense water from each spout till no water flow out from spout.
d) Place a large bucket beneath the drain holes. Remove the drain caps and allow water to drain. Once finished draining, close the drain caps.(Fig. 16)
e) Follow the "using your water dispenser" on page 7.

CAUTION
Scald Hazard
Be careful when the hot water coming out when tapping hot water and drain water from drain hole.
CAUTION
Water Leakage
Drain cap loose may cause water leakage and cause floor damage. Please make sure it is tighten enough before long term using.
WARNING
Electrical Shock Hazard
Unplug the water dispenser before cleaning and wiping up spilled water on unit.
WARNING
Scald Hazard
Dispenser heats water to temperature of 194^ F( 90^ C).
Water temperatures above 125^ F( 52^ C) can cause severe burns or scalding.
Children, the disabled and the elderly are at highest risk of being scalded.
Children should be supervised by an adult when using this product.
- To sanitize the unit:
a) It is advisable that the machine be sanitized using a store-bought disinfectant. Follow instructions for disinfectant use.
b) After using disinfectant, clean the unit with water (see cleaning and maintenance). It is recommend that this should be done every three months.
- To remove mineral deposits(Descale):

a) Mix 1 gallon of water with 0.25kg citric acid to be descale solution in the bottle, then follow the step 1-3 of “using your water dispenser” on page 7, Make sure the water can flow out from the hot water spout when the hot water button be activated.
b) Turn on the heating switch to heat water.
c) 30 minutes later, drain off the liquid and clean it with water two or three times. It is recommend that this should be done every six months.
- Never disassemble this machine by yourself to avoid risk of damage.
Before calling your service representative check the following items:
Water dispenser does not work
- Make sure the water dispenser is properly connected to a working socket and the heating/cooling switches are set ON.
Water is leaking
- Unplug the water dispenser, remove bottle and replace with new one.
- Make sure the drain cap at the back side of water dispenser is tighten enough.
No water is coming from the spout
- Make sure the bottle is not empty, if empty, replace it with new one.
- Make sure to completely depress the pushbutton controls.
- Make sure the connection tube inside the unit is not loose.
Cold water is not cold
- Make sure the water dispenser is properly connected to a working socket
- Make sure the green cooling switch is set ON.
- Wait until the COOLING indicator turns off, it takes up to approximate 1 hour to cool the water in general.
- Make sure the back of the water dispenser is at least 20 cm away from a wall and there is free airflow on all sides of the water dispenser.
Hot water is not hot
- Make sure the water dispenser is properly connected to a working socket.
- Make sure the red heating switch is set ON.
- Wait until the HEATING indicator turns off, it takes 15\~20 minutes to heat the water in general.
Dispenser is noisy
- Make sure water dispenser is placed on placid and solid surface.
- Compressor on and off operation will happen to control the cold water as specification, it is normal.
Water tastes
- Dust and odor be accumulated in the tank, dispose the reservoir water and replace bottle with a new one.
- Sanitize water dispenser or descale according to “Cleaning and maintenance”.
